TextEncoder
The TextEncoder interface takes a stream of code points as input and emits a stream of UTF-8 bytes.
Note: This feature is available in Web Workers
Example
const encoder = new TextEncoder() const view = encoder.encode('€') console.log(view); // Uint8Array(3) [226, 130, 172]
Constructor
TextEncoder()-
Returns a newly constructed
TextEncoderthat will generate a byte stream with UTF-8 encoding.
Properties
The TextEncoder interface doesn't inherit any property.
-
TextEncoder.prototype.encodingRead only -
Always returns "
utf-8".
Methods
The TextEncoder interface doesn't inherit any method.
TextEncoder.prototype.encode()-
Takes a
USVStringas input, and returns aUint8Arraycontaining UTF-8 encoded text. TextEncoder.prototype.encodeInto()-
Takes a
USVStringto encode and a destinationUint8Arrayto put resulting UTF-8 encoded text into, and returns a dictionary object indicating the progress of the encoding. This is potentially more performant than the olderencode()method.
